Exile: Conversations With Pramoedya Ananta Toer

Book of the Month
Exile: Conversations With
Pramoedya Ananta Toer
Written by Andre Vltchek and Rossie Indira /
Translated by Un-gyeong Yeo
Exile:Conversations With Pramoedya Ananta Toer presents conversations on the modern history and society of Indonesia between Andre Vltchek, an American journalist, and Rossie Indira, an Indonesian writer, with renowned Indonesian novelist Pramoedya Ananta Toer (1925-2006).
Readers can learn Indonesian history and society through the eyes of an Indonesian intellectual. Although his name may be largely unfamiliar to Korean readers, Pramoedya Ananta Toer wrote many novels set in Indonesian modern history, including its colonial era, independence movement, and the Pacific War as well as modern Indonesian society.
He is not only famous in Indonesia but a globally acknowledged literary giant: Toer is a recipient of the Pablo Neruda Award and France’s Chevalier de l'Ordre des Arts et des Lettres.
